Muhammad Ali's pro debut was against a bloke named Tunney Hunsaker who was a (the youngest) Police Chief in West Virginia.

They became good friends despite being cultural opposites. Hunsaker has a fornicating bridge named after him.

Johnny Carlos fought former heavyweight champion Leon Spinks in his debut.
Johnny smoked him in the first, so it wasn't a tough debut. Only time a former heavyweight champion has lost tona debutant, though.
